Here is a list of some events happened on October 30. For full list please click on the link above.
| Date | Event |
|---|---|
| 2020 | A magnitude 7.0 earthquake strikes the Aegean Sea between Greece and Turkey, triggering a tsunami. At least 119 people die mainly due to collapsed buildings. |
| 1942 | World War II: Lt. Tony Fasson and Able Seaman Colin Grazier drown while taking code books from the sinking German submarine U-559. |
| 1948 | A luzzu fishing boat overloaded with passengers capsizes and sinks in the Gozo Channel off Qala, Gozo, Malta, killing 23 of the 27 people on board. |
| 1657 | Anglo-Spanish War: Spanish forces fail to retake Jamaica at the Battle of Ocho Rios. |
| 1941 | Holocaust: Fifteen hundred Jews from Pidhaytsi are sent by Nazis to Bełżec extermination camp. |
| 1953 | President Eisenhower approves the top-secret document NSC 162/2 concerning the maintenance of a strong nuclear deterrent force against the Soviet Union. |
| 1941 | President Roosevelt approves $1 billion in Lend-Lease aid to the Allied nations. |
| 1961 | Due to "violations of Vladimir Lenin's precepts", it is decreed that Joseph Stalin's body be removed from its place of honour inside Lenin's tomb and buried near the Kremlin Wall with a plain granite marker. |
| 1995 | Quebec citizens narrowly vote (50.58% to 49.42%) in favour of remaining a province of Canada in their second referendum on national sovereignty. |
| 1975 | Prince Juan Carlos I of Spain becomes acting head of state, taking over for the country's ailing dictator, Gen. Francisco Franco. |
